Summary
GiftifyGIFT-- (GIFT) surged 27.76% to $1.15, hitting an intraday high of $1.32
• Intraday turnover reached 1.2 million shares, with a 7.33% turnover rate
• Sector leader Alphabet (GOOGL) posted a 0.51% intraday gain

Giftify’s explosive move has ignited speculation in a market wary of celebrity-driven risks. The stock’s sharp rebound from its 52-week low of $0.82 contrasts with broader sector caution, as investors weigh regulatory pressures and sector rotation dynamics. With a dynamic PE of -2.59 and a 30-day volatility of 35.19%, the stock’s trajectory demands a closer look at both fundamental and technical catalysts.

Sector Rotation and Speculative Buying Drive Momentum
Giftify’s 27.76% intraday surge reflects a combination of speculative positioning and sector rotation. The stock’s rebound from its 52-week low of $0.82 aligns with broader market appetite for undervalued plays in the Communication Services sector. Recent news about celebrity-driven business risks—highlighted by Sean Combs’ legal setbacks and influencer fraud cases—has shifted investor focus toward non-celebrity models like e-commerce and subscription platforms. Giftify’s dual operations in restaurant deals and gift card exchanges position it as a proxy for consumer spending resilience, attracting short-term capital flows amid sector-wide uncertainty.

Technical Setup and ETF Positioning for Volatility
MACD: -0.136 (bearish divergence), RSI: 35.19 (oversold), Bollinger Bands: 0.813–1.446 (price near lower band)
200-day MA: $1.493 (resistance), 30-day MA: $1.226 (support)

The technical setup suggests a short-term bounce after hitting oversold territory, but long-term bearish divergence in the MACD histogram raises caution. Traders should monitor the 200-day MA as a critical level; a break above $1.493 could extend the rally, while a drop below $0.813 (lower BollingerBINI-- band) would signal a deeper correction. Given the lack of options liquidity and missing leveraged ETF data, a conservative approach is warranted. Aggressive bulls may consider a long-term hold if the stock sustains above its 30-day MA of $1.226.

Backtest Giftify Stock Performance
The GIFT strategy experienced a maximum return of only 0.19% following a 28% intraday surge, with a 3-day win rate of 41.67%, a 10-day win rate of 44.79%, and a 30-day win rate of 34.38%. The strategy's performance deteriorated over longer time frames, indicating that the 28% intraday surge was not sustainable.
